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Old Hill to Shenfield start from as little as £12.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Old Hill to Shenfield start from £55.00 one way, or £55.10 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Old Hill to Shenfield are available for £95.90 one way, or £155.60 return

Facilities and Amenities

At Old Hill station, you'll find a selection of essential facilities designed to accommodate the needs of travelers. The ticket office is open from 07:00 to 11:00 during weekdays and from 09:00 to 16:00 on Saturdays, with the added convenience of ticket machines available for quick transactions. Although the station does not have step-free access and lacks accessible ticket machines, there is an induction loop for those who need it.

Security measures at Old Hill are bolstered with CCTV to ensure passenger safety, and a commitment to security is further exemplified by its accreditation under the Secure Station Scheme. Whilst there are no refreshment facilities or shops within the station, basic amenities include seating areas and waiting rooms for a comfortable wait before travel.

Transport Connections

Getting to and from Old Hill station is simple and efficient, with several transport options available. Rail replacement services operate from Station Road at the main entrance to the station car park, providing seamless alternatives when rail lines face disruptions. For those in need of taxis, options such as Rowley Regis and Top Gear taxis are readily available for direct links to local destinations. For a broader transport perspective, general bus services enhance the connectedness of Old Hill to nearby locales.

Facilities and Amenities at Shenfield Station

Shenfield Station is well-equipped with a face-to-face ticket office, operating from 6:10 AM to 8:00 PM on weekdays and Saturdays, slightly later opening hours on Sunday from 7:10 AM. If you prefer, ticket machines accept online ticket collection, with accessible machines and an induction loop available for ticket issuance.

For a comfortable wait, the station offers step-free access, ample seating, and waiting rooms. Additional amenities include accessible toilets conveniently situated on Platforms 3/4 and 5, baby changing facilities, and a variety of shops including a newsagent and vending machines for refreshments. Public Wi-Fi ensures you're always connected while waiting for your train.

Getting Onwards from Shenfield

Whether it's by bus, taxi, or car, Shenfield provides seamless onward travel options. You'll find local bus stops near the station entrance and the station itself is a PlusBus location. Taxis are another convenient alternative, but do note that accessible taxis are not available at the station itself.

If you prefer to bring your car, parking is conveniently offered through National Car Parks Ltd with 442 spaces and 30 accessible spaces. CCTV coverage ensures security. Parking fees vary depending on the duration, ensuring a flexible option for your needs.
